This Week in Star Citizen: July 8, 2024
The Star Citizen universe continues to expand and evolve as development progresses on Alpha 3.24. This cargo-themed patch is currently in Evocati testing, with the team iterating on early feedback to ensure a robust update. Wider testing waves are expected to open up soon.
Last week's Inside Star Citizen episode provided an in-depth look at recent Server Meshing tests and milestones. The Jumptown global event also made its return, challenging players to answer the age-old question "Jumptown safe?" until July 12th.
In collaboration news, Star Citizen-branded flight chairs from MTSIM are now available, themed after RSI, Anvil, and Mirai.
The upcoming Foundation Festival 2954 kicks off on July 14th, celebrating the welcoming and inclusive nature of the Star Citizen community. Both veteran and new players can look forward to festivities and events during this period.
This Week's Schedule
- Tuesday: New lore post "Whitley's Guide - Aegis Vulcan"
- Wednesday: Roadmap Update and Roundup, Squadron 42 Monthly Report
- Thursday: Inside Star Citizen featuring the Mission Design team on new cargo missions and the Blockade Runner global event
- Friday: Star Citizen Live Q&A with the Mission Design team, weekly RSI newsletter
